The blockchain is a public ledger that records bitcoin transactions. A novel solution accomplishes this without any trusted central authority: Network nodes can validate transactions, add them to their copy of the ledger, and then broadcast these ledger additions to other nodes. The blockchain is a distributed database — to achieve independent verification of the chain of ownership of any and every bitcoin amount, each network node stores its own copy of the blockchain.

This allows bitcoin software to determine when a particular bitcoin amount has been spent, which is necessary in order to prevent double-spending in an environment without central oversight. Whereas a conventional ledger records the transfers of actual bills or promissory notes that exist apart from it, the blockchain is the only place that bitcoins can be said to exist in the form of unspent outputs of transactions.

Transactions are defined using a Forth -like scripting language. When a user sends bitcoins, the user designates each address and the amount of bitcoin being sent to that address in an output.

To prevent double spending, each input must refer to a previous unspent output in the blockchain. Since transactions can have multiple outputs, users can send bitcoins to multiple recipients in one transaction. As in a cash transaction, the sum of inputs coins used to pay can exceed the intended sum of payments. In such a case, an additional output is used, returning the change back to the payer.

Paying a transaction fee is optional. Because the size of mined blocks is capped by the network, miners choose transactions based on the fee paid relative to their storage size, not the absolute amount of money paid as a fee. The size of transactions is dependent on the number of inputs used to create the transaction, and the number of outputs. In the blockchain, bitcoins are registered to bitcoin addresses.

Creating a bitcoin address is nothing more than picking a random valid private key and computing the corresponding bitcoin address. This computation can be done in a split second.

But the reverse computing the private key of a given bitcoin address is mathematically unfeasible and so users can tell others and make public a bitcoin address without compromising its corresponding private key. Moreover, the number of valid private keys is so vast that it is extremely unlikely someone will compute a key-pair that is already in use and has funds.

The vast number of valid private keys makes it unfeasible that brute force could be used for that. To be able to spend the bitcoins, the owner must know the corresponding private key and digitally sign the transaction.

The network verifies the signature using the public key. If the private key is lost, the bitcoin network will not recognize any other evidence of ownership; [8] the coins are then unusable, and effectively lost. Mining is a record-keeping service done through the use of computer processing power.

To be accepted by the rest of the network, a new block must contain a so-called proof-of-work PoW. Every 2, blocks approximately 14 days at roughly 10 min per block , the difficulty target is adjusted based on the network's recent performance, with the aim of keeping the average time between new blocks at ten minutes. In this way the system automatically adapts to the total amount of mining power on the network.

The proof-of-work system, alongside the chaining of blocks, makes modifications of the blockchain extremely hard, as an attacker must modify all subsequent blocks in order for the modifications of one block to be accepted. Computing power is often bundled together or "pooled" to reduce variance in miner income.

Individual mining rigs often have to wait for long periods to confirm a block of transactions and receive payment. In a pool, all participating miners get paid every time a participating server solves a block. This payment depends on the amount of work an individual miner contributed to help find that block. The successful miner finding the new block is rewarded with newly created bitcoins and transaction fees. To claim the reward, a special transaction called a coinbase is included with the processed payments.

The bitcoin protocol specifies that the reward for adding a block will be halved every , blocks approximately every four years. Eventually, the reward will decrease to zero, and the limit of 21 million bitcoins [f] will be reached c. Their numbers are being released roughly every ten minutes and the rate at which they are generated would drop by half every four years until all were in circulation.

The blocks in the blockchain were originally limited to 32 megabyte in size. The block size limit of one megabyte was introduced by Satoshi Nakamoto in Eventually the block size limit of one megabyte created problems for transaction processing, such as increasing transaction fees and delayed processing of transactions.

Transactions contain some data which is only used to verify the transaction, and does not otherwise effect the movement of coins.

SegWit introduces a new transaction format that moves this data into a new field in a backwards-compatible way. The segregated data, the so-called witness , is not sent to non-SegWit nodes and therefore does not form part of the blockchain as seen by legacy nodes. This lowers the size of the average transaction in such nodes' view, thereby increasing the block size without incurring the hard fork implied by other proposals for block size increases.

Thus, per computer scientist Jochen Hoenicke, the actual block capacity depends on the ratio of SegWit transactions in the block, and on the ratio of signature data. In order to generate a new hash each round, a nonce is incremented. See Proof of work for more information. The difficulty is the measure of how difficult it is to find a new block compared to the easiest it can ever be. The rate is recalculated every 2, blocks to a value such that the previous 2, blocks would have been generated in exactly one fortnight two weeks had everyone been mining at this difficulty.

This is expected yield, on average, one block every ten minutes. As more miners join, the rate of block creation increases. As the rate of block generation increases, the difficulty rises to compensate, which has a balancing of effect due to reducing the rate of block-creation.

Any blocks released by malicious miners that do not meet the required difficulty target will simply be rejected by the other participants in the network. When a block is discovered, the discoverer may award themselves a certain number of bitcoins, which is agreed-upon by everyone in the network. Currently this bounty is See Controlled Currency Supply.

Additionally, the miner is awarded the fees paid by users sending transactions. The fee is an incentive for the miner to include the transaction in their block.

In the future, as the number of new bitcoins miners are allowed to create in each block dwindles, the fees will make up a much more important percentage of mining income.
